Invasive Plants of Natural Habitats in Canada
Description
A report that:
- discusses the problem of invasive plants of upland and wetland habitats
- identifies the different types plants
- reviews control alternatives (including relevant Canadian legislation)
- lists agencies to contact for more information
- Eurasian watermilfoil
- European frog-bit
- Flowering-rush
- Glossy buckthorn
- Purple loosestrife
- Reed canary grass
